Academic Prerequisites

Becoming a proficient Data Scientist typically begins with an undergraduate or postgraduate degree in fields such as Computer Science, Mathematics, Statistics, or related disciplines. These courses give students a foundational grasp of data analysis and coding as well as other vital skills needed to enter the field of data science. Data scientists most frequently have backgrounds in statistics, mathematics, computer science, and engineering. To succeed in this cutthroat industry, many professionals choose to pursue advanced degrees such as Master's or Ph.D.s while augmenting their knowledge through online courses.

Technical Prerequisites

Becoming a successful Data Scientist demands proficiency in a range of technical and non-technical skills. Some are essential prerequisites, while others, though beneficial, ease the Data Scientist's role. The level of proficiency required varies based on specific job roles within the field.

1. Mathematics / Statistical Skills

A strong understanding of maths and statistics is essential for a Data Scientist, although a degree is not necessary. A key component of success in this sector is having a solid foundation in probability, linear algebra, calculus, and statistical inference, which facilitates skill in data analysis and modelling.

2. Programming Skills

Data Scientists require strong programming skills, mastering languages like Python, R, or SQL. Because it has a large library, Python is the preferred option for experts. R and SQL come next, offering flexibility for data administration, analysis, and manipulation in the context of data science.

3. Data Wrangling

Data wrangling is the process of cleaning, transforming, and preparing raw data for analysis. For this approach, familiarity with tools like Pandas, Numpy, and SQL is essential. With the use of these technologies, data scientists may effectively organise, alter, and prepare data, making it suitable for in-depth examination and interpretation.

4. Data Visualization

For easier understanding, data visualization converts data into graphical forms. It's crucial to be proficient with programmes like Tableau, Seaborn, and Matplotlib. Gaining proficiency with these tools enables Data Scientists to create perceptive graphics that help successfully communicate complicated ideas—a crucial ability in the area of data science.

5. Machine Learning

Machine Learning is a subset of Artificial Intelligence which allows for autonomous learning from data without the need for explicit programming. It is essential to be proficient with tools like as TensorFlow, Scikit-Learn, and Keras. Gaining proficiency with these technologies enables Data Scientists to create and implement complex machine learning models, which promotes data-driven decision-making and predictive analysis across a range of industries.

6. Big Data Technologies

Big Data Technologies manage vast datasets, requiring adeptness in tools like Hadoop, Spark, and Hive. Data scientists who are proficient with these technologies can store, process, and analyse massive datasets with great efficiency. This is essential for obtaining insightful conclusions and useful solutions in the field of big data analytics.

Non-Technical Prerequisites

1. Business Acumen

Data scientists must have an in-depth understanding of their industry and be skilled at identifying pertinent data sources and interpreting business challenges. Their responsibilities also include gathering insights that may be put to use, matching data solutions to organisational goals, and providing strategic advice that is essential for effectively tackling and resolving complex business problems.

2. Communication Skills

Data scientists need to be excellent communicators who can explain complex technical ideas to non-technical audiences. Their capacity to communicate intricate data insights in a simple and succinct way is essential for promoting comprehension and guiding well-informed decision-making across a variety of stakeholders.

3. Problem-Solving Skills

Outstanding problem-solving skills are necessary for data scientists. They must be able to recognize the fundamental problems, break them down into smaller, more manageable parts, and provide complete solutions that are in line with corporate goals. Their ability to break down complicated issues into manageable chunks is essential for coming up with winning solutions for broad commercial issues.

4. Curiosity

Data scientists are naturally curious and have a voracious thirst for knowledge. They take the initiative to investigate cutting-edge tools, techniques, and technologies. They place a high value on their dedication to keeping up with changing trends in the field, which promotes ongoing development and adaptability to new developments in the ever-changing field of data science.

5. Collaboration

Data scientists ought to be able to cooperate with other members of the team. They ought to be allowed to learn from their peers and impart their knowledge and skills to others.
